Nominated for Best New Restaurant and Best Chef in the James Beard Awards, Gado Gado is an Indonesian-focused restaurant in Portland’s Hollywood neighborhood serving an eclectic menu that derives flavors from owners Thomas and Mariah Pisha-Duffly’s cultural heritage, travels, and culinary backgrounds.In addition to an extensive à la carte food and drink menu, groups are invited to indulge in a bountiful family-style, chef’s choice Rice Table dinner — Gado Gado’s interpretation of the Dutch-Indonesian “Rijsttafel” feast.

James Beard-nominated, Chef's Prix Fixe Tasting Experience by Executive Chef Jose Camarena, recontextualizes Mexican cuisine and culture through Storytelling. We exclusively offer a prix fixe tasting menu experience, with a longer and shorter option. Both experiences are meant to honor the complex history that created each dish, as well as leave a lasting impact on all those who taste this beautiful food and listen to our stories. República is a tasting menu-only restaurant. We offer a full tasting menu experience for $150 per person, or a briefer experience for $128 per person.
